Hi,
i have this issue and i just dont know how to fix it. I have a windows 11 but my TPM version is 1.2. Which i need to upgrade to the 2.0 version. I have tryed looking through my BIOS and all that and i just cannot finde the toggle to turn on the TPM 2.0. I have looked through security and advanced but i just cannot find it anywhere. Is it named under something else other than TPM 2.0?
Please Help!
05-12-2024 05:24 PM - edited 05-12-2024 05:26 PM
Welcome to our HP community forum!
The HP Z230 Tower Workstation does not support TPM 2.0 because this PC is not an HP supported Windows 11 platform.
The latest (last) TPM version for your desktop is 1.2 (SP82407) :
Link: HPSBHF03568 rev. 11 - Infineon TPM Security Update | HP® Support.
However, an HP Z240, HP Z440, HP Z640 and the HP Z840 Tower Workstations do support TPM 2.0:
